Investigations of Karyology and Hybrids in Triturus boscai and T. vittatus, With a Reinterpretation of the Species Groups Within Triturus (Caudata: Salamandridae)

Abstract

The karyology of the newts Triturus boscai and T. vittatus ophryticus was studied by analyzing the mitotic and meiotic chromosomes submitted to banding procedures and by examining the structural characters of the ovarian giant lampbrush chromosomes. The two species were also tested in a number of interspecific hybrid experiments in order to assess their relationships within the genus Triturus. Karyology of European salamandrids is used to evaluate the validity and composition of species groups in the genus.
